Electrical accidents remain one of the leading causes of workplace fatalities and serious injuries across industries. Electrical shock, electrocution, arc flash, arc blast, short circuits, equipment failures, and accidental energization can occur within seconds and often result in severe burns, cardiac arrest, nerve damage, falls from height, and fatalities. Industries such as manufacturing, construction, power generation, utilities, oil & gas, infrastructure projects, data centers, and facility management operations are particularly vulnerable to electrical emergencies.
When an electrical incident occurs, the first few minutes are critical. A victim suffering from electric shock may experience cardiac arrest, respiratory failure, unconsciousness, severe burns, or traumatic injuries resulting from falls. Immediate rescue, safe isolation of electrical energy, emergency medical response, and effective coordination are essential for saving lives. OSHA guidance emphasizes that CPR and first aid should begin as quickly as possible after electrical shock incidents because survival rates decrease significantly when intervention is delayed.

Many electrical incidents become more severe because rescuers rush into the scene without isolating electrical energy sources. A rescuer can quickly become a second victim if proper emergency procedures are not followed. Safe rescue requires rapid hazard assessment, energy isolation, victim extraction, medical intervention, and incident command coordination. Electrical safety standards consistently emphasize de-energization, lockout/tagout procedures, and verification of zero energy before intervention.
